Abstract

A coin tube in which coins falling from an upper side are loaded and stored, the coin tube includes: a coin posture conversion unit, configured to convert a falling posture of a coin, at a coin entry port. The coin posture conversion unit has a shape asymmetric to a center line cl in a progressing direction of the coin on the coin posture conversion unit. The coin tube can suppress generation of coin erection.

(8) This coin tube 6 assumes that a coin enters the coin tube 6 from a position deviated from the center of the coin tube 6 to the rear, which is similar to the coin tube 6 of the related art. This coin tube 6 is provided with a coin posture conversion unit 9 including a plate-shaped member 9a on an inner wall surface of a coin entry port. This coin posture conversion unit 9 including the plate-shaped member is provided on the inner wall surface, which is on a side close to an entry point of the coin, in order to guide the entering coin and is inclined to the lower side. In addition, the plate-shaped member 9a of the coin posture conversion unit 9 has a shape provided with a semicircular cut in order to cause the coin whose posture has been converted by the coin posture conversion unit 9 to fall without being stuck.

(9) The coin entering the coin tube 6 abuts on an inner wall of the coin tube 6 and the coin posture conversion unit 9, and a progressing posture thereof is converted into a posture almost horizontal as falling to slide along an inclination of the coin posture conversion unit 9. Thereafter, the progressing posture of the coin falling inside the coin tube 6 is further changed as colliding with the inner wall of the coin tube 6, and generally becomes further close to the horizontal posture at the time of reaching a bottom of the coin tube 6. In general, coin erection is not generated in a case where a coin reaches a bottom surface of the coin tube 6 or a top surface of a stored coin in a posture almost horizontal since the coin erection is generated in the coin tube 6 when a coin reaches the bottom of the coin tube 6 or a top surface of a stored coin in a posture almost vertical. However, it is difficult to manage or control a posture of a coin in the middle of falling in the coin tube 6, and thus, a posture of each coin falling on the top of the stored coin varies depending on the number of coins stored in the coin tube 6.

(10) Thus, not only the plate-shaped member 9a guiding the coin but also a rib-like protrusion 9b is provided in the coin posture conversion unit 9 of the coin tube 6. The rib-like protrusion 9b is configured to cause an inclination in a direction vertical to an inclination, which is caused by the inner wall near the coin entry port of the coin tube 6 and the plate-shaped member 9a, in addition to the latter inclination. Thus, the rib-like protrusion 9b is provided only at one side between both sides of a center line cl in a progressing direction of a coin on the coin posture conversion unit 9, in the plate-shaped member 9a of the coin posture conversion unit 9.

(11) Since the rib-like protrusion 9b is present, the coin that has entered the coin tube 6 and abutted on the coin posture conversion unit 9 gently rotates in the direction vertical to the inclination caused between the inner wall near the coin entry port and the plate-shaped member 9a due to the momentum of free fall and the inclination caused by the rib-like protrusion 9b. As a result, an inertial force for rotation in a transverse direction works on the coin falling in the coin tube 6. Further, even when the coin having such an inertial force lands on the bottom surface of the coin tube 6 or the top surface of the stored coin in the posture almost vertical, the coin hardly maintains the posture at the time of landing due to the inertial force. Thus, it is possible to suppress generation of the coin erection due to the presence of the rib-like protrusion 9b.

(12) As described above, the coin tube 6 includes the coin posture conversion unit 9, which converts the posture of the coin into the posture almost horizontal, at the coin entry port, and further, the coin posture conversion unit 9 applies a rotational force in a direction vertical to the progressing direction to the coin on the coin posture conversion unit 9. This application of the rotational force can be implemented by forming the coin posture conversion unit 9 in a shape asymmetric to the center line cl in the progressing direction of the coin on the coin posture conversion unit 9. In the coin tube 9, the coin posture conversion unit 9 is formed in the asymmetric shape by providing the rib-like protrusion 9b only at one side between both sides of the center line cl in the progressing direction of the coin on the coin posture conversion unit 9. As another configuration, it is possible to consider a configuration in which rib-like protrusions having different heights are provided, respectively, at both the sides in the center line cl in the progressing direction of the coin on the coin posture conversion unit 9, a configuration in which the plate-shaped member 9 is directly caused to be inclined laterally instead of providing the rib-like protrusion, and the like.
